Ensuring Safety: The Importance Of Fire Fighting Lift Building Regulations

Fire safety is a crucial aspect of building construction and design. When it comes to high-rise buildings, ensuring the safety of occupants and firefighters in the event of a fire is of utmost importance. One key component of fire safety in tall buildings is the installation of fire fighting lifts, also known as fire service lifts. These lifts are specifically designed to facilitate the movement of firefighters and their equipment during emergencies. However, the effectiveness of fire fighting lifts relies heavily on compliance with building regulations and standards.

Regulations and standards pertaining to fire fighting lift installation are essential to ensure that these lifts function as intended during a fire emergency. These regulations outline specific requirements for the design, construction, and maintenance of fire fighting lifts to ensure their reliability and effectiveness in the event of a fire.

One of the primary objectives of fire fighting lift regulations is to provide firefighters with a safe and efficient means of accessing different levels of a building during a fire emergency. Fire fighting lifts are designed to operate independently of the building’s primary lifts, which may be rendered inoperable during a fire. These dedicated lifts are equipped with features such as fire-resistant doors, smoke seals, and communication systems to facilitate safe passage for firefighters.

In addition to providing firefighters with a reliable means of vertical transportation, fire fighting lift regulations also aim to enhance the safety of building occupants during a fire emergency. These regulations may include requirements for the number and capacity of fire fighting lifts based on the size and occupancy of the building. By ensuring that an adequate number of fire fighting lifts are installed, building owners can minimize the risk of delays in firefighter response time during a fire emergency.

Furthermore, fire fighting lift regulations may also stipulate specific design and construction standards to enhance the reliability and performance of these lifts. For example, regulations may require the use of fire-rated materials in the construction of lift shafts and the installation of backup power systems to ensure continuity of lift operation during a power outage. These measures are crucial in ensuring that fire fighting lifts remain operational when they are needed most.

Regular maintenance and testing of fire fighting lifts are also essential to ensure their continued reliability and effectiveness. Building regulations may require building owners to conduct periodic inspections and tests of fire fighting lifts to verify their proper functioning. These maintenance requirements help identify any issues or malfunctions with the lifts and allow for timely repairs or upgrades to be carried out.
